Advanced Features

Recording on optical discs and SD cards

Recording

Additional recording on media with existing content

Formats supporting additional recording: Blu-ray discs (BDMV),
DVD-RAM (AVCHD), SD cards (AVCHD), and DVD-RAM (DVD-VR)

When recording additional content, you can add content to media
recorded with this software by using the same recording format as
the existing content.
When you load media with existing content, a confirmation
message about additional recording is displayed. Select [Yes] if you
will add content. (If you select [No], content cannot be added.)

Media with existing content is identified by this icon in top menu
thumbnails:

(On SD cards, thumbnails are labeled as follows:

)

If you will not add content, click the

button or eject the media.

Tip

Content cannot be added to protected DVD-RAM discs. Clear
protection settings with the equipment originally used to protect the
disc. When recording in AVCHD format, there is no need to clear the
protection setting before adding content if auto protection is enabled.

(→85)

Additional content can also be recorded to SD cards when photos
have been recorded to the cards.
